Ordinals
beta
Sat 717736082289675
decimal
143547.1082289675
degree
0°143547′411″1082289675‴
percentile
34.17790871805643%
name
itodqpmfuti
cycle
0
epoch
0
period
71
block
143547
offset
1082289675
timestamp
2011-09-02 01:28:55 UTC
rarity
common
prev
next